Question:
I need to build axles for my trailer using TRU37FR spindle. Need to find the cheapest hub/ brake assembly that will work with this spindle. 7k rated. Thanks
asked by: John
0
Expert Reply:
The most cost-effective hub/drum that fits the spindle part # TRU37FR is the part # AKHD-865-7-2-EZ-K and then for brake assemblies part # AKEBRK-6R for the right hand side and part # AKEBRK-6L for the left hand side.
